WebJul 17, 2024 · Carolina laurelcherry (Prunus caroliniana) is a small cherry tree species of the Atlantic coastal plain, Florida Panhandle and parts of the Gulf Coast. This evergreen cherry can grow between 12 and 36 feet tall and produces stalks of cream white flowers in the late winter or early spring. WebCherry Blossom trees can grow in Florida. Although Florida isn’t ideal, you can still grow a beautiful sakura cherry blossom trees in northern and central parts of Florida.
